Output 93b63a139e001c7cd717547b8f65e4aa2a0327ec88cc809d6fcfd6ec3dbcd259:1

value
1471645018
script pubkey
OP_0 OP_PUSHBYTES_20 82067f3d6921cbbe71681eb284d35b88e2af476e
address
bc1qsgr870tfy89muutgr6egf56m3r3273mw99jelz
transaction
93b63a139e001c7cd717547b8f65e4aa2a0327ec88cc809d6fcfd6ec3dbcd259
spent
true